A masterpiece of the judiciary in some shepherds’ issues
(تحفة القضاء في بعض مسائل الرعاة)

Title A masterpiece of the judiciary in some shepherds’ issues
Title Original تحفة القضاء في بعض مسائل الرعاة
Author Ahmed bin Muhammad Al-Yaqoubi Al-Malawi; (13th century AH / 19th century AD).
Author Original أحمد بن محمد اليعقوبي الملاوي؛ القرن هـم
Publication Date: Not available
Publication Place Ivory Coast - Not identified
Subject Jurisprudence, judiciary.
Type kitap
Language Arabic
Digital Yes
Manuscript Yes
Pages Count 4
Physical Dimensions 16cm × 28cm
Library: Al-Furqan Islamic Heritage Foundation
Library Asset ID SYT.AMS/1
Record ID SP 63215
Library Location Ivory Coast - Collection of Shaikh Yousouf Toure - National Archives of Ivory Coast (Ivory Coast - Sheikh Yousouf Toure Collection)
Date Not available
Durum حسنة لكن عليها آثار الرطوبة.
Satır sayısı 18
Kaynakça GAL, S، ج 2، ص 885، 959.
Yazı türü Ṣaḥrāwī
